How Healthy Are Breakfast Burritos?

how healthy are breakfast burritos

There are many reasons why breakfast burritos are a popular breakfast option. They’re easy to make and a great way to get your fill of protein, healthy fats, and carbohydrates at the start of your day.

These burritos can be made up in advance and stored in the freezer until you’re ready to eat them. That’s great if you have busy mornings!

Minerals

A breakfast burrito is an easy and tasty way to start your day. This popular Mexican dish is often filled with eggs, savory sausage, potatoes and veggies.

Eggs are a great source of protein and vitamins A, B and folic acid. They also contain important minerals like calcium, iron and zinc.

To make the best use of them in this recipe, you’ll want to scramble them with salt and butter. This will ensure they have the perfect amount of flavor and texture.

You can add your favorite veggies to the eggs to keep them interesting. You could even try adding a handful of cooked hash browns or roasted sweet potatoes to the mixture to add more fiber and nutrients to your meal.

Another great thing about these breakfast burritos is that they can be frozen and then reheated in the microwave or oven. This makes them a convenient make-ahead breakfast option that will save you time on busy mornings!
